Please note: As our farm has grown (10 acres under cultivation), we have found it more and more difficult to find the time to conduct educational programs at the farm and in schools. We are in the process of establishing the Wild Carrot Farm Seed to School Corp., which will be an IRS 501(C)(3) tax-exempt corporation. Through this entity, we can attract tax-deductible contributions and educational grants and will hire a Farm Education Coordinator to conduct all our programs. We will be teaching many children where their food comes from, how to grow, harvest, store it, determine nutritional value, and of course, how to cook it and eat healthy. In the"off-season", we will offer cooking and nutrition classes for high school and college students and adults.
